The cheapest way to get from Victoria Coach Station to Harrods is to bus which costs £2 and takes 16 min.
The fastest way to get from Victoria Coach Station to Harrods is to taxi which takes 4 min and costs £13 - £17.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Victoria Coach Station station and arriving at Harrods.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 14 min.
The distance between Victoria Coach Station and Harrods is 2 miles.
The best way to get from Victoria Coach Station to Harrods without a car is to bus which takes 16 min and costs £2.
The bus from Victoria Coach Station to Harrods takes 14 min including transfers and departs every 15 minutes.
